/*
PrimaryExpression : token(Number) | token(String) | KeywordLiteral | GroupedExpression | token(Symbol) | Goto | BlockExpression
StructValueExpression : token(Symbol) token(LBrace) list(StructValueExpressionField, token(Comma)) token(RBrace)
StructValueExpressionField : token(Dot) token(Symbol) token(Eq) Expression
*/
static AstNode *ast_parse_struct_val_expr(ParseContext *pc, int *token_index) {
Token *first_token = &pc->tokens->at(*token_index);
AstNode *node = ast_create_node(pc, NodeTypeStructValueExpr, first_token);
node->data.struct_val_expr.type = ast_parse_type(pc, token_index);
ast_eat_token(pc, token_index, TokenIdLBrace);
for (;;) {
Token *token = &pc->tokens->at(*token_index);
*token_index += 1;
if (token->id == TokenIdRBrace) {
return node;
} else if (token->id == TokenIdDot) {
Token *field_name_tok = ast_eat_token(pc, token_index, TokenIdSymbol);
ast_eat_token(pc, token_index, TokenIdEq);
AstNode *field_node = ast_create_node(pc, NodeTypeStructValueField, token);
ast_buf_from_token(pc, field_name_tok, &field_node->data.struct_val_field.name);
field_node->data.struct_val_field.expr = ast_parse_expression(pc, token_index, true);
node->data.struct_val_expr.fields.append(field_node);
Token *comma_tok = &pc->tokens->at(*token_index);
if (comma_tok->id == TokenIdComma) {
*token_index += 1;
} else if (comma_tok->id != TokenIdRBrace) {
ast_invalid_token_error(pc, comma_tok);
} else {
*token_index += 1;
return node;
}
} else {
ast_invalid_token_error(pc, token);
}
}
}
